Death of a Salesman

About This Show

Arthur Miller’s 1949 classic, Death of a Salesman, is perhaps one of the greatest American plays. What happens when “The American Dream” proves to be an illusion? Willy Loman, a salesman at the end of his career, must face the fact that the reality of his life falls far short of his dreams for himself and his family. Haunted by his past choices and relationships, he tries to cope with the overbearing reality of his failure as a Salesman, a Husband and a Father.
